			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>The <a href="http://www.jitterbug.com" title="Jitterbug" target="_blank">Jitterbug</a> cell phone for baby boomers <strong>takes the complexity out of a cell phone</strong> by removing many of the features. Jitterbug concentrated on both the physical (industrial) design and the user interface.</p>
<p><a href="http://userexperience.files.wordpress.com/2007/07/jbp.jpg" title="Jitterbug cell phone"><img src="http://userexperience.files.wordpress.com/2007/07/jbp.thumbnail.jpg?w=700" alt="Jitterbug cell phone" /></a></p>
<p>For example, the physical design of the phone introduces a soft rubber cup around the earpiece that doesn’t just make the phone more comfortable but also blocks ambient noise, making the phone easier to use for the hearing-impaired.</p>
<p>The graphical user interface eliminates icons or menus and offers series of simple questions to the users. Users can simply answer using the big bold YES and NO buttons on the handset. For example, in the screen below phone offers the user to listen to their messages, the action required by the user is either YES or NO by clicking those buttons.</p>
<p><img src="http://userexperience.files.wordpress.com/2007/07/jb_question.gif?w=700" alt="Jitterbug question" /></p>
<p>Overall Jitterbug is another good example of a company that designed a product by keeping the user in mind.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>I read this article in business week on Philips’ customer centric design process to redesign their electric shaver. The ROI is yet to be measured on this product but I can say for sure that after listening to 5,000 men in U.S., Europe, and China this new electric shaver would be an easy sell.</p>
<p>Here are some highlights from the case study, if you want to get a quick snapshot:<br />
<strong>Research:</strong><br />
•    Philips interviewed 5,000 men in U.S., Europe, and China between the ages of 35 and 54<br />
•    Target users are experienced shaver who is comfortable spending more for a premium shaver</p>
<p><strong>Findings:</strong><br />
Men didn’t have problems shaving the face but had problems with hairs on the neck under the chin.</p>
<p><strong>Solution Idea:</strong><br />
To design an electric shaver that can easily maneuver around the neck, with least irritation.</p>
<p><strong>Prototype:</strong><br />
Among other finds from the customers, the design was inspired by many ads showing cars, phones, and men accessories and color was inspired  from the Silver Motorola RAZR phone, BMW Z4 Coupe, and the Volant silver series skis.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>&#8220;Call to Action&#8221; is a marketing concept that is also applied to the web. In marketing, it&#8217;s used to make the advertisement effective by telling prospective customer what steps they need to take next. You can see this prominently in infomercials where the advertisement would say that you need to &#8220;pick up the phone and call the number on your screen now to order&#8221; because they don&#8217;t know how many of these products they can sell at this low price, and how long the free gifts would last.</p>
<p>The meaning of &#8220;call to action&#8221; remains the same on web too, below is a email from&#8221;Feed the children&#8221; with prominent &#8220;call to action&#8221; telling me the <strong>&#8220;options that I have&#8221;</strong>, <strong>&#8220;steps I should take next&#8221;</strong> and <strong>&#8220;how I can take those steps&#8221;</strong> and making those as clear as possible. 			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p class="MsoNormal">I was working on a web-based application that needed a custom 404 Error page, so out of curiosity I got online to see what some of big players in the industry (who also have huge teams of usability and user experience people) have done.</p>
<p class="MsoNormal"><strong>So what is a 404 Error Message?</strong><br />
404 error message is a web page displayed by most web servers when it is unable to find the original page that the user requested. For example: If John request for http://www.yahoo.com/mail.html on Yahoo.com and if the page does not exists or has moved, Yahoo&#8217;s server will by default show an alternative basic page which is a 404 Error page, unless this has been modified or customized.</p>
<p class="MsoNormal"><strong>The basic guidelines for error messages are:</strong></p>
<p class="MsoNormal">1. Error message should be written in plain english so all users should be able to understand it&#8217;s meaning.</p>
<p class="MsoNormal">2. The message should explain the user why they are seeing this page.</p>
<p class="MsoNormal">3. And finally, the message should suggest the user what steps she/he can take to fix it.</p>
<p class="MsoNormal"> To my surprise, some of these big players have done a lousy job to follow these guidelines. Let&#8217;s take a look at some samples.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Card sorting is a method used to find out how people group information. It helps to understand patterns on how people would expect to find information. There are two main methods for performing card sorting, i.e. Open and Closed Card Sorting. Below you can find a few articles on card sorting and 2 web-based tools for card sorting.</p>
